How Cloud-Based Learning Supports Students’ Learning Autonomy

The rise of technology in education has transformed traditional learning environments, making way for innovative solutions that support student learning autonomy.
Among the most impactful of these solutions is cloud-based learning, which allows students to access resources and tools anytime, anywhere. This model not only enhances access to information but also empowers students to take charge of their own educational journeys.

Cloud-based learning platforms offer a plethora of resources that cater to diverse learning styles.
Students can explore interactive modules, video lectures, and collaborative tools that suit their personal preferences. This flexibility encourages learners to engage with material at their own pace, facilitating a deeper understanding of the content. When students have the freedom to choose how they learn, their confidence and motivation can significantly increase, fostering a more self-directed approach to education.

One of the key elements of cloud-based learning is the accessibility it offers.
Since resources are stored in the cloud, students can access educational materials from any device with internet connectivity. This level of access ensures that learning continues beyond the confines of the classroom, allowing students to study anytime that best fits their schedules. Whether revisiting a lecture while commuting or accessing study materials from home, students have the tools they need to enhance their independent study habits.

Collaboration is another critical aspect of cloud-based learning that supports student autonomy.
Many platforms feature tools that allow students to work together on projects, share ideas, and provide feedback in real-time. This not only promotes teamwork but also encourages students to take responsibility for their contributions to group projects, enhancing their decision-making and critical-thinking skills. By facilitating collaborative learning experiences, cloud-based platforms help learners build a community where they can share knowledge and resources.

Additionally, cloud-based learning encourages students to set and track their personal learning goals.
Many platforms include built-in assessment tools that allow students to monitor their progress and reflect on their understanding of the subject matter. This data-driven approach gives learners insight into their strengths and weaknesses, enabling them to make informed decisions about what to focus on next. By creating personalized learning pathways, students can take ownership of their educational experiences and become more self-sufficient learners.

Moreover, the integration of cloud technology in learning environments prepares students for future academic and professional challenges.
As industries increasingly rely on cloud-based solutions, familiarity with these tools equips students with essential skills for the workforce. Being adept at utilizing online resources and collaborating in virtual spaces will significantly benefit their careers. Thus, cloud-based learning not only supports autonomy but also positions students for success in an evolving digital landscape.

Importantly, the role of educators in facilitating cloud-based learning is crucial.
Teachers can guide students in utilizing these tools effectively, helping them to navigate the various resources available. By fostering a culture that encourages autonomy while providing necessary support, educators can create an engaging learning environment that empowers students to take initiative in their studies.
